Transaction 5113395f95ca8f893eb299b3093aedf485577b603944f9ad473a2883a1ecc8c5
1 Input
1 Output
-
5113395f95ca8f893eb299b3093aedf485577b603944f9ad473a2883a1ecc8c5:0
- value
- 117034601
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6e8409258c4e070523eb1d3ad9d1e12c7939095b OP_EQUAL
- address
- 3BmNReZTJuCnXRQFsSWuw8ZSM8iUNNjDJS